Back in August....
Kelly came out and did a 5K lake swim with me. Yes...that's over 3 miles of swimming. It was fun, but we don't think we'll do it again. Since it was an official USA swim meet, there were LOTS of regulations. They even made Kelly cut off her fingernails, because they were too long!
We were the first people to get body-marked, and they wrote our numbers in the wrong spot (with permanent marker) so they had to write them again. We had our numbers down our arms, on our shoulders, and across our backs.
The water was freezing, and if we wore our wet-suits, we couldn't get a time (due to the regulations), so we swam in just our swimsuits. I figured since I was going to be swimming kind of hard, the water would feel good after a bit...I was wrong. After the first lap (we had to complete two laps) I was freezing, as well as BORED out of my mind! Way too long of doing the same thing. Maybe I should have swam harder, or changed it up a bit....
Kelly, of course, kicked my butt with a time of 1:35.05, to my time of 1:41.51. I think I have been setting my goals a little low. I was hoping to finish before the cut-off time of 2:30. I did that...plus I wasn't even last! That was MORE than I was hoping for!
